水钾耦合对香蕉养分吸收和产量的影响 |
| Coupling effects of water and potassium on the nutrient absorption and yield of Banana |

| 中文摘要: |
| 在微喷灌条件下研究不同水钾水平对香蕉养分吸收和产量的影响。结果表明,旱期高水高钾处理,香蕉氮、钾和钙的吸收量最高,分别为86.14、326.23、32.13 g/株,每667 m2产量最高为2781.6 kg。旱期低水条件下,低钾处理氮、磷尧钾吸收量比高钾处理分别高15.44%、29.02%和6.40%,产量提高23.17%。 |
| 英文摘要: |
| Effects of micro-spray irrigation coupling with water and potassium were studied on the nutrient absorption and yield of banana. The result indicated that banana of high-water and high-potassium treatment have the high yield with 2781.6 kg/667m2 and the best absorption of nitrogen, potassium and calcium, respectively with 86.14 g/plant, 326.23 g/plant and 32.13 g/plant. Under low-water
condition, the low-potassium increased absorption of nitrogen, phosphorus, potassium by 15.44%/29.02%and 6.40%, improving yield by 23.17% compared with the high-potassium. |
